Honeycomb – A lightweight hexagonal core gives these fins the feel of glass-ons. Engineered with a medium flex pattern, stiffer than Blackstix but more flexible than Fiberglass.
Side Fins – Height: 4.31" / Base: 4.15" / Area: 13" / Foil: Flat
Center Fin – Height: 4.31" / Base: 4.15" / Area: 13" / Foil: Symmetrical
Symmetrical Foil – Even water flows to both sides of symmetrical foil fins for a fluid consistent feeling that is predictable in all conditions.
Flat Foil – Flat foiled fins break free sooner, and are better at controlling speed. Often surfers prefer them in fast powerful surf where they do not need to create additional speed. If you have muscle memory from riding glass-ons, flat foiled fins will feel the closest.
Ride Number 6.1/10 – Ride Number is all about how your equipment feels while you're surfing. Now you can choose a Speed Generating Feel that is springy and responsive by picking a fin in the 10-7 range, or a solid, engaged, and predictable feel from the Speed Control category rated 4-1. For a Balanced feel try a Ride Number of 7-4.
